People's diet has changed a lot due to the improvement of living standards.The incidence rate of hyperlipidemia has been greatly increasing which caused by excessive high fat,protein,sugar and salt diet intake.Hyperlipidemia is an important factor leading to atherosclerosis,diabetes,kidney disease,hypothyroidism and other diseases.Due to the complication of its pathogenesis and course,it's hard for drugs with single target to produce a marked effect on such kind of metabolic diseases.However,natural products are gradually concerned by various fields based on their rich targets.Among them,many polyphenols have been identified as having preventive and therapeutic effects on metabolic diseases.There are kinds of polyphenols in Aronia Melanocarpa Elliot and the fruits of this plant have been used as raw material for many products that have entered the market.What is overlooked under the situation of broad market prospect is that pomaces are largely abandoned.However,there must be a good development prospect which has special significance for the development of the industry to realize the reuse of pomace.In this research,Aronia Melanocarpa Elliot pomace is used as raw material.To achieve the purpose of pomace reuse,the polyphenols of the fruit were extracted and enriched,and their therapeutic effects on hyperlipidemia were studied.To obtain a high yield of polyphenols from the pomace,the optimal extraction method was studied through response surface methodology.The purification process was studied by single factor experiment to achieve the high-efficiency enrichment of polyphenols.And the effect of reducing plasma lipid of Aronia Melanocarpa Elliot polyphenols was validated by hyperlipidemia mice model.The main research conclusions are as follows:(1)Determination the best process conditions of ultrasonic assisted extraction of polyphenols in Aronia Melanocarpa Elliot pomace.Ultrasonic power,ultrasonic time,liquid-material ratio and solvent concentration were selected as the factors to be optimized while the extraction amount of polyphenols in Aronia Melanocarpa Elliot pomace was taken as the response value based on the single factor experiments.And the optimization of process parameters of ultrasonic assisted extraction was achieved through Design-Expert,a response surface design software.The optimized extraction conditions are shown as below: 550 W for ultrasonic power,83 minutes for ultrasonic time,20:1 m L/g of the liquid-to-material ratio and 52% of the ethanol concentration,through which the polyphenol extraction amount from the Aronia Melanocarpa Elliot pomace was 61.72 ± 0.16 mg/g.(2)Choose the best macroporous resin material and explore the best purification conditions.Static adsorption and desorption experiments were adopted to choose the best one from four common types of microporous resin materials,then the experiments of purification methodology was carried out.And this method was also applied to determine the best mass concentration of sample solution,equilibrium time of adsorption,equilibrium time of desorption,p H value of sample solution and concentration of eluent.Dynamic adsorption and desorption experiments were taken to determine the flow rate of the sample solution and eluent respectively during the adsorption and the desorption time.The results showed that the DM-130 macroporous resin reflected better adsorption and desorption capabilities.The optimized purification conditions was that 4.56 mg/m L for the liquid mass concentration of the sample solution,4 hours for equilibrium time of adsorption,2 hours for equilibrium time of desorption,the best p H=4 of the sample,80% of the eluent ethanol concentration,2 BV/h of the flow rate at adsorption 2 BV/h of the flow rate at desorption.The purity of polyphenols can be increased from 12.52% to 71.36% under the modified conditions.(3)To evaluate the treatment effect on hyperlipidemia of the polyphenols in Aronia Melanocarpa Elliot through animal experiments.60 male KM mice were divided into the normal group,the high-fat model group,the positive administration group,the low-dose administration group,the medium-dose administration group and the high-dose administration group,and 10 of them for each group.The mice in normal group were fed with normal diet while the rest of the mice in other 5 groups were fed with high-fat diet.The positive administration group was given atorvastatin.It was found that the plasma total cholesterol(TC),triglyceride(TG)and low-density lipoprotein(LDL-C)of high-fat group increased significantly while high-density lipoprotein(HDL-C)decreased by comparing the serological indexes of mice.Compared with the normal group,the mice in the high-fat group had significantly increased body weight growth rate,food utilization rate,and liver index.This indicated the successful establishment of the disease model that the mice in the high-fat group had already suffered from hyperlipidemia.The plasma TC,TG,and LDL-C were reduced to different degrees in the low-dose,medium-dose,and high-dose administration group while the HDL-C was significantly increased.The aspartate aminotransferase(AST)and alanine aminotransferase(ALT)in liver tissues were reduced,and the body weight and liver index of mice were significantly reduced,indicating that Aronia Melanocarpa Elliot polyphenol has lowering plasma lipid effect on mice with hyperlipidemia.
